A method for prediction of gaseous discharge threshold voltage in the presence of a conducting particle

Masanori Hara, +1 more
- 01 Jan 1977 - 
- Vol. 2, Iss: 3, pp 223-239
Reads0
Chats0
TLDR
In this article, the breakdown mechanisms in a non-uniform field gap with a free conducting sphere can be classified into four kinds with regard to the particle movement and the occurring position of breakdown.
